Three identical polaroid sheets $P_1, P_2, P_3$ are oriented so that pass axis of $P_2$ and $P_3$ are inclined to $P_1$ at 60° and 90° respetively. A monochromatic source of intensity $I_0$ is used to pass through $P_1$, $P_2, P_3$. Intensity of light after passing through $P_1$ is $I_1 = \frac{I_0}{2}$ Intensity after passing through $P_2$ is $I_2 = I_1 cos^2\theta = \frac{I_0}{2} cos^260^o = \frac{I_0}{8}$ Angle between $P_2$ and $P_3$ is $30^o$ Intensity after passing through $P_3$ is $I_3 = I_2 cos^2\theta = \frac{I_0}{8} cos^230^o = \frac{3I_0}{32}$
